Whoopi Goldberg playfully mocked her fellow View host Sunny Hostin for her vocal support of diversity, inclusivity, and fairness during a lively discussion on feminism on the show.
Goldberg introduced the topic during Tuesday’s episode by questioning why singer Gloria Gaynor does not embrace the feminist label, even though her popular song “I Will Survive” is often viewed as a symbol of feminism.
Amidst the conversation, Sara Haines highlighted the misconception that feminism is synonymous with anti-male sentiments, while Hostin connected the dialogue to the broader resistance against diversity and fairness currently observed in certain quarters, including the White House.
She pointed out that supporting equality is now viewed as “a bad thing,” prompting Goldberg to playfully tease her co-host.
“Oh, you’re so woke!” Goldberg joked, prompting a laugh from their co-hosts and audience.
Hostin didn’t miss a beat as she fired back, “I’m just too woke, Whoopi!”
She continued, “The bottom line is you can be someone that supports women having equal rights, and Black people having rights, and people that are disabled having equal rights and people in the LGBTQ community having equal rights and still love a man!”
Haines and Alyssa Farah Griffin also went back and forth when Griffin claimed she also doesn’t identify as a feminist.
“I think that it becomes this sort of loaded term that people may interpret in different ways, like you’re burning your bra or you hate men,” Griffin explained, later adding, “I feel that way, like I’m probably a feminist but I don’t say I am because I’m sure there’s something maybe I don’t [agree with].”
Haines immediately pushed back, telling Griffin, “You’re absolutely a feminist. I’m confirming that for you.”
As Griffin continued speculating whether she checks all the boxes of a feminist, Haines maintained, “No you check all the boxes, you’re good. No one’s asking for the bra sacrifice.”
